In the city of Zainsk in Tatarstan, a monument to the soldier-liberator, made of composite material, burned down. This was reported on March 16 at the Republican Main Directorate of the Ministry of Emergencies.

“At 18.39, the fire department call number 101 received a message about a fire in the city of Zainsk on Pobedy Boulevard. A monument to the Soldier-Liberator (made of composite material) was on fire, ”it was reported.

At 18:50, open burning on an area of ​​6 sq. M was eliminated. The causes of the fire are being established.

The Prosecutor of Tatarstan announced the start of an inspection, during which data on the observance of the production technology of the monument and the use of the required refractory materials will be established.

It is clarified that the cause of the shrink could be careless handling of fire. Shortly before the incident, a group of young people was seen near the monument.

The monument to the soldier-liberator was erected in the city of Zainsk in 2020 to commemorate the 75th anniversary of victory in the Great Patriotic War.

Earlier that day, in Orenburg, the monument to cosmonaut Yuri Gagarin was once again damaged. Unknown persons tore off granite slabs from the pedestal. One of them with Gagarin’s painting split in two.

The monument, erected in the park of the same name, has been attacked by vandals for the second time. Earlier, they painted over the astronaut’s autograph with green paint.

The city administration promised not to leave such actions unpunished. Currently, law enforcement agencies are checking the incident and establishing the identity of those involved in the act of vandalism. The extent of damage and the consequences of the incident will be established by the city department of urban planning and land relations.
